Publisher Notes for Optimal Use
To get the most out of Passport Colored Icons, follow these practical tips:
- Test on Desktop and Mobile: Ensure the icons look good on all screen sizes, especially on smaller devices where details matter.
- Check Thumbnail Appearance: Preview how the icons look as thumbnails, as they often represent your content in search results and social feeds.
- Preview in Real Blog Layouts: Test the icons within your actual blog design to see how they integrate with your existing layout.
- Test with Headline Text: Make sure the icons don’t clash with your headline text and maintain a balanced visual hierarchy.
- Check Contrast and Readability: Ensure the icons are visible against your background and readable in different lighting conditions.
- Try in Black and White: This helps assess whether the icons still hold value when color is removed.
- Place Beside Different Fonts: Test the icons next to serif, sans-serif, script, and display fonts to find the best pairing.
- Review File Size: Optimize images for web performance to ensure fast loading times.
- Compress Images Properly: Use tools to reduce file size without compromising quality.
- Confirm Commercial Licensing: Always check the licensing terms before using the icons on monetized websites, affiliate pages, or paid content products.
